The drastic change in character for Roman Reigns over the years has been well documented. He went from being an utterly dull babyface to one of the most compelling heels in WWE. He also isn’t stranger when it comes to accolades in the company, and getting booed by fans isn’t a foreign concept for him either.

Roman Reigns was an eyesore for many when he was a babyface, many fans of pro wrestling agree with this notion. This was especially true after he won the 2015 Royal Rumble match.

While speaking with Renee Paquette on The Sessions at Starrcast, Bryan Danielson explained that at the time of the 2015 Royal Rumble, he was coming back from a neck injury. He stated that he warned WWE that his quick elimination after his return was going to negatively affect Reigns.

So I knew, and I had just come back from neck surgery. When they told me what I was doing in the 2015 Royal Rumble and that I was only going to be in there for a few minutes, I said to them ‘I think this is a bad idea. This isn’t necessarily great for Roman.
